If you want to be able to remember details of your day write them down in a journal or a diary. Your thinking process will improve as you do this.

Think about how you feel without including the analysis of your actions and then write it down and make it a common practice. You may find out your true feelings about a specific subject by doing this often. If you want to help improve your memory, think about ever detail of something that has gone on.

Identify the five senses that were present for that event to take place. In order to really benefit your thinking process you should write down something every day. Many people do so at the end of the day as a way to help them relax and unwind in the evening to help improve memory.

Some people feel that they can inspire their entire day by writing down their thoughts and feelings before they do anything else in the morning. If you write down the goals that you wish to achieve, you have a greater chance of actually achieving them in the near future.

This offers you a concrete way of seeing what you have to work towards. You can easily look at that material every single day for inspiration and to keep yourself on the right track. Make sure you keep such information in a place where you can easily refer to it every day. Make commitment to write for a set period of time each day, say 15 minutes daily. Don\’t analyze what you are going to say, just let it flow.

Skipping from topic to topic is perfectly acceptable. Do not concern yourself with grammar, spelling, or other rules. You need to be simply letting your brain unravel your thoughts and feelings about whatever is troubling you. This is an excellent method of clarifying your thoughts and feelings, and it also can help improve memory.

Many people find that it also helps them to reduce stress and this helps improve memory. They don\’t have to rely upon their memories alone to help them with the details of an event.
